Dear Saints,
Thank
you for joining us, as we prayerfully continue the Feast in
Numbers Chapter
18;
“The
charge of the priests and Levites. (1-7)
The priests' portion. (8-19)
The Levites' portion. (20-32)”
-
Matthew
Henry Concise.
Today’s
Feast lifts me up, I feel like I can rejoice in the Lord always.
Again rejoicing in every way! Regarding the first seven verses in
today’s Feast, Matthew Matthew Henry’s Concise Commentary
says;
“The
people complained of their difficulty and peril in drawing near to
God. God here gives them to understand, that the priests should
come near for them. Aaron would see reason not to be proud of his
preferment, when he considered the great care and charge upon him.
Be not high-minded, but fear. The greater the trust of work and
power that is committed to us, the greater danger there is of
betraying that trust. This is a good reason why we should neither
envy others’ honours, nor desire high places.”

Dear Saints,
Thank
you for joining us, as we prayerfully continue the Feast in
Numbers Chapter
16;
“The
rebellion of Korah, Dathan, and Abiram Korah contends for the
priesthood. (1-11)
Disobedience of Dathan and Abiram. (12-15)
The glory of the Lord appears The intercession of Moses and Aaron.
(16-22)
The earth swallows up Dathan and Abiram. (23-34)
The company of Korah consumed. (35-40)
The people murmur A plague sent. (41-50)"
-
Matthew
Henry Concise.
Our
God gives freely to all who are called to His purpose. But He
will take away the life of those who are wicked and despise Him.
“25
Then Moses rose and went to Dathan and Abiram, and the elders of
Israel followed him. 26 And he spoke to the congregation, saying,
"Depart now from the tents of these wicked men! Touch nothing
of theirs, lest you be consumed in all their sins." 27 So
they got away from around the tents of Korah, Dathan, and Abiram;
and Dathan and Abiram came out and stood at the door of their
tents, with their wives, their sons, and their little children. 28
And Moses said: "By this you shall know that the Lord has
sent me to do all these works, for I have not done them of my own
will. 29 If these men die naturally like all men, or if they are
visited by the common fate of all men, then the Lord has not sent
me. 30 But if the Lord creates a new thing, and the earth opens
its mouth and swallows them up with all that belongs to them, and
they go down alive into the pit, then you will understand that
these men have rejected the Lord."”
